Dozens die in train crash near Nawab Shah

08 August, 2023 06:35

Shiite News: As many as 5 carriages of Hazara Express from Karachi to Rawalpindi derailed near Nawab Shah district of Sindh province, resulting 30 people died and many were injured.

According to Pakistan railway sources, the bodies of all the persons have been removed. According to hospital sources, 100 passengers have been injured in the train accident. DS Railway Mehmood ur Rehman says that the accident of Hazara Express took place near Sirhari railway station.

He said that the relief train is leaving the accident site from Lokshed Rohri, the traffic on the up track is suspended due to the accident, the rescue operation has been started after the accident.

According to the local police, the work of evacuating the passengers of the Hazara Express from the coaches is underway.

According to the Edhi Foundation control room, dozens of Edhi vehicles have been dispatched to the scene from Hyderabad, Nawabshah, Mirpur Khas, Sukkur and nearby centers.
